The December issue of World Cement features a plant tour of Semen Indonesia’s Tuban 4, a Keynote on ‘Financial Steering of Energy-Intensive Companies Using Hedging’ by Vattenfall, as well as a regional report on the Turkish cement sector. In addition to all of this, the issue also comprises articles on gears, drives and lubrication, materials handling, refractories and quarry rehabilitation.

Keynote: Financial Steering of Energy-Intensive Companies Using Hedging
Christian Friesendorf, Head of Financial Risk Analysis, and Henrik Specht, Director Models & Methodology, Risk Management, Vattenfall, Germany, provide insight into risk management in the face of energy price volatility.

World Cement plant tour: Semen Indonesia Tuban 4
Katherine Guenioui toured the latest addition to Semen Indonesia’s Tuban facility and interviewed the company’s Director of Production, Mr Suparni.

Advanced Raw Mill Control
Mustafa Erbaltaci and Osman Oztürk, Kipas Cement, Turkey, and Christian Potocan and Dennis Köberich, SpectraFlow Analytics Ltd, Switzerland, discuss how the installation of online analysers improved raw mill control at Kipas Cement.

Raising The Bar
Mahmut Selekoglu, Energy Management & Energy Efficiency Consultant, Turkey, describes how energy management systems are helping to reduce costs and improve efficiency in the Turkish cement industry.

Tribology and Gear Reducers
Per Lykkebaek Larsen, Senior Product Manager, FLSmidth A/S, Denmark, outlines the importance of tribology and the practical execution of operation and maintenance for improving the performance and lifetime of gear reducers.

Reducing Mixed Machine Population
Christoph Krossing and Alexander Gshibowski, Vakoma®, Germany, outline how the installation of custom-made gears and drive systems can reduce mixed machine population for cement manufacturers.

Negotiating Curves
Josef Staribacher, Managing Director of Beumer Group Austria GmbH, explains how the company provided a pipe conveyor solution that led to operational gains at SCHWENK Zement KG, with minimal disruption and without any material loss.

Dynamic Dosing
Dr Dominik Aufderheide and Dr-Ing. Luigi Di Matteo, DI MATTEO Group, Germany, discuss the development of a new modular system architecture for the accurate and efficient dosing of bulk materials.

Quick Fixes
Ryan Grevenstuk, Flexco, USA, outlines the top ten belt conveyor challenges that can be identified with a simple visual inspection, what problems they can cause, and how to fix them in a short period of time.

Improving Chain Performance
Thomas Wagner, FB Ketten Austria, describes the overhaul of the portal scraper reclaimers at Lafarge’s Wössingen plant in Germany, which resulted in improved wear life and performance.

Innovative Refractory Mixes Technology
Uwe Schneider, Solnhofer Portlandzementwerke, Germany, and Roland Krischanitz and Peter Fritsch, RHI AG, Austria, discuss how new refractory mixes technology can help to improve service life in the most critical areas of the kiln.

Effect of Alkali-Impregnation on Refractory Castables
Loïc André, HEPHA, France, outlines the behaviour of two alkali-resistant castables before and after alkali impregnation.

Aggregates to Oranges
Juan Carlos Marín, Prebetong Áridos – Votorantim Cimentos, Spain, outlines the rehabilitation of the company’s Cortijo Nuevo (Seville) gravel pit through landscape integration and the planting of organic citrus trees.

Online Operation
Zhang Jing, CNBM International Engineering Co., Ltd, China, explains how the online management of a cement plant can improve efficiency, reduce costs and optimise the production process.
